Nickel

Nickel is a start-up belonging to the BNP Paribas Group. We are a company with a very clear purpose: our mission is to fight against financial exclusion through a simple, face-to-face and accessible service. Nickel offers an account that is open to everyone, without any income condition or linkage. We already number close to 880 employees in Paris, Nantes, Madrid, Lisbon, Brussels and Berlin, with a young, dynamic and multicultural atmosphere! 

  

What do we do? 


We offer a payment account, with a national IBAN and a Mastercard debit card that the customer can open at a lottery or tobacco shop without leaving the neighborhood. This unique business model already has more than 4 million customers and more than 12,000 points of sale. 

 

In Spain, Nickel was launched in 2021. We are currently experiencing a phase of great growth, and we already have 2,500 Nickel Points throughout the country. If you want to be part of this great adventure, read on  

 

ABOUT THE JOB

 
MISSION
 

As part of the General Secretary team for Nickel Spanish Branch, Office Manager will oversee office management and purchasing activities taking care of facilities, ensuring the safety of employees and buildings, managing premises, real estate, etc.

The Office Manager is responsible for keeping the office running smoothly and overseeing administrative support.

 
 
RESPONSIBILITIES
 

The Office Manager main missions are: 

● Office Management:

○ Ensuring safety of employees and buildings and managing real estate by watching over office conditions

○ Travels and events organization (in-house or offsite activities (e.g. celebrations or conferences)

○ Organizing office layout, purchasing office supplies and equipment and maintain proper stock levels

○ Managing corporate fleets: cars, mobile, IT equipment, etc.

○ Provide general support to potential visitors and office accesses management

○ Mail and courier management

○ Act as a local point of contact with corporate IT teams

○ Serve as SPOC for office manager duties and address employee queries regarding office management issues

○ Maintenance of local Intranet

○ Managing the onboarding of new employees duly and on time, as well as departures (materials recovery)

● Procurement:

○ Manage purchasing function (purchasing office supplies and taking proper inventory) in collaboration with all operational Directors in Spain

○ Coordinate Spanish purchasing activities of local suppliers (RFXs, contracting, etc. ) in compliance with Nickel policy and all related risks

● Finance support:

            ○ Audit all expenses according to the current expenses policy

Nickel

Nickel, lancé en France en 2014, propose un compte courant disponible en cinq minutes auprès de ses partenaires buralistes ou Points Nickel (plus de 11 500 en Europe à fin 2024). Ses clients peuvent ainsi payer et être payés via une offre simple et inclusive, fondée sur quatre valeurs : universalité, simplicité, utilité et bienveillance.

Fort de son modèle digital et d’un mode de distribution de proximité en France, en Espagne, en Belgique, au Portugal et en Allemagne, Nickel a maintenu un rythme d’acquisition de clients soutenu tout au long de l’année.
